DCO Moving Schools Resources

Education Books have been prepared by the Regional Education Liaison Officers (REDLOS) to provide a brief overview of education in each State and Territory. These books address many issues and questions raised by Defence Families.

There are various resources available from the REDLOs to assist transitions:

  • Changing Schools Checklist
  • The School Passport has been designed for children to keep a record of their school history.
  • The Digital Student Portfoliois an interactive multimedia program designed to capture the academic, sporting and social history of a child over each year of their schooling.
  • Storybooks dealing with moving schools produced under the Defence Kids Helping Defence Kids Program such as Angel Pig and Ollie the Navy Submarine.

Education Tax Refund

The Education Tax Refund may assist as you move schools. Eligible parents, carers, legal guardians and independent students are able to get money back on education expenses. These include items like computers, educational software, textbooks and stationery. You may get 50% of your money back. It now includes school-approved uniforms.
